May 27, 201313 yr http://forums.x-pilot.com/files/file/479-cytz-toronto-island-airport/ Features:- USGS 30cm/pix Hi-res Orthophotos.- An Updated Toronto City Centre (Billy Bishop) Airport by CDN791M (Ed).- FreddyV's CN Tower Replacement Object (credits below)- Extensive buildout of Toronto Island and Surrounding Environs (Ontario Place, Christie Spit, etc)- Additional Toronto Downtown Buildings in various locations using the XP10 Art Library.Note: this is a 100% original work for XP10 - and should not detract from Pachett's excellent CYTZ for v9/v10.__________________________________________________________Requirements:- X-Plane 10.20 or Better (http://www.x-plane.com/)- OpensceneryX 2.0 (http://opensceneryx.com/)- A Modern Video Card with MINIMUM 512Mb VRAM.- You will want to run this scenery at "very high" or "extreme" Texture Resolution.- X-Plane 64-bit and 1 Gb VRAM Video card is recommended for the Higher Texture resolutions.
